0
  • 聊天消息
  • 系统消息
  • 评论与回复
登录后你可以
  • 下载海量资料
  • 学习在线课程
  • 观看技术视频
  • 写文章/发帖/加入社区
会员中心
创作中心

完善资料让更多小伙伴认识你,还能领取20积分哦,立即完善>

3天内不再提示

多模数据库成数据库未来趋势,助力AI进化“人类智能”

如意 来源:镁客maker网 作者:韩璐 2020-09-23 11:02 次阅读

面对新基建驱动而即将造成的数据量井喷现象,当下的数据库模式将不能够足以支撑,尤其考虑到AI正逐步落地的情况。

--全球每天生产的数据有多少?

--非常多。

依据Raconteur统计的数据,到2025年,全球每天预计有463 EB数据产生,相当于每天产出约2.1亿张DVD碟;IDC发布的《数据时代2025》报告中也预测,全球每年产生的数据从2018年的33 ZB增长到175 ZB(1 ZB=1024 EB),以25 MB/秒的网速进行下载,需要的时间为18亿年。

随着数据量的暴增,问题逐渐暴露。

数据规模大、类型多,一站式服务需求激增

截至目前,针对海量数据的处理,业内既有的数据产品多只能解决某一类问题,譬如Hive应用于结构化数据、面向数据存储的文档数据库MongDB、专注于复杂搜索需求的ElasticSearch以及图数据库Neo4J等等。与此同时,围绕多种数据类型的存储与处理需求,业内也搭建了一种混搭架构,涉及多种不同的数据库技术,以解决不同的数据问题。

只不过,我们也可以注意到,各个数据库可以说是各自为政的,这也使得客户在需要使用多种数据库产品时,需要自己重新架设一层,以解决需求被满足时所产生的附加问题,包括数据如何在不同数据库之间导进导出、数据在不同库中的一致性保持、整体运维等等。

仅从文字的描述来看,就可以知道,数据库的单一独立使用和混合使用各有优劣,前者操作简单但供给不足以满足实际应用场景的多样化需求,后者虽然能够满足客户围绕数据产生的多样化需求,但是操作不便、运维复杂等问题也是不可忽视的。

就当下而言,混合架构或许尚能够应对来自产业内的多样化数据需求,但是长久以往下去并不是一个办法,尤其是随着新基建的到来,于国内数据库的发展也带来了极大的挑战。针对这个问题,腾讯云数据库副总经理王义成指出了三点:

1、数据量出现全面井喷,如何满足相应运算与分析的实时进行?

2、业务融合多样化发出挑战,数据库是否能够接受在不同的业务中心、数据中心、基础设施之间去做相应的部署和融合?

3、老龄化逐步演进,数据库人才缺口可能更大,数据库供应商如何为用户提供多种自动化服务,以及能否为用户的多种服务需求提供自动运维服务,实现整个数据的自动化治理?

从这些挑战来看,鉴于数据库与数据库之间的不兼容,为了避免复杂操作性、实现成本有效降低等目的,一个面向数据层面的一站式服务平台显然成为一个刚需。简单来讲,在这个一站式数据服务平台或数据库中,用户希望能够以简单的操作方式调用多数据库的资源,并处理多种数据模型等等。

数据库未来趋势?提名“多模数据库”

在提及数据库在新基建背景下将面临的挑战时,他也指出了这一产品的两点趋势,一点关乎数据库分配模式,“在数据量再扩几倍的情况下,还能保持TP与AP的整体稳定性和性能,这是一个大趋势,大家也会在这个点上继续去深耕。”

第二点上,王义成则表示随着5G的到来,可能会有更多模式的数据库会出来,包括图数据库或是更为稀奇的数据模式。

“数据库的下一个模式会向多模方向发展。数据库的存储模式是不同的,但真正对于应用访问来说,或者对于应用处理来说,需要一个更加经典化、更加统一的标准接口让上层应用能够去访问。”王义成表示,“我认为,应对5G带来的应用爆发、数据爆发,多模可能是一个大的趋势点。”

多模数据库究竟是怎样的?与现有的混合架构模式而言,它的优势体现在哪里?

简单来讲,多模数据库最终体现的是一种数据模式的统一,主要形式有两种:

一种是数据存储为统一模式,可以在这一层面暴露多种协议接口类型,比如一套数据存储,可以暴露Mongo的访问模式,暴露MySQL的访问模式;

另一种则是集中存储,将不同类型的数据库存储道一个整体通用的数据平台,再用一个up层,或者用一个接口层去兼容多种协议,让所有的应用都能够更为方便的集中于自身的数据处理跟统一。

相较于混合架构而言,多模数据库在进行统一整合、将操作极简化的同时,也降低了数据在不同库之间来回迁移的成本和风险等。“多模数据库有可能是未来中长期相对比较的趋势。”王义成说到。

多模数据库驱动下,助力AI逼近“人类智能

从前面行业内人士的讲解来看,在数据库赛道中,利好多多的多模数据库已然成为被看好的下一个趋势。当前,在多模数据库赛道中,包括腾讯在内,华为、阿里等大型云服务商也已经推出或即将推出有关产品。

在一些行业赛道中,尤其是那些传统行业,他们的数据多是分散在各个业务系统中,这也为他们的数据化、智能化变革道路中增添了难度。如果一个产品能够帮助他们更快地整合数据,并能够提供抽象化的应用接口,这必然是利好的。

用王义成的话来说,使用多模数据库的目的之一,是解决用户不同调用的使用习惯,助力用户使用。而当谈及落地,“多模数据库”于AI的智能提升而言可谓一大助力。

众所周知,AI与人类智能差距之一就是“多模态信息的智能化理解”,这其中包括视觉、声音、符号语言、嗅觉和触觉等信息。如果能够像人类利用多模态数据学习知识一样,让AI也拥有多模态数据的学习能力,AI的智能程度必然将大大获得提升。

然而,就目前而言,多模态AI还存在不少技术难点,其中就涉及到多模态数据的融合。具体来看,一个软件或算法模型的进步是较为容易的,但当多个算法叠加在一起,难度的升级将会是成倍的,尤其在面对图像、语音、触感等非文本数据时。

就这一点来看,多模数据库与AI可以看作是相辅相成的:利用AI算法,数据库将能够在现有基础上获得进一步的优化;反过来,正是因为能够调用多个数据库,以及兼具的统一性,多模数据库将能够为AI算法模型提供训练平台,以及融合数据处理平台,让AI系统的决策更为全面和智能。
责编AJX

声明:本文内容及配图由入驻作者撰写或者入驻合作网站授权转载。文章观点仅代表作者本人,不代表电子发烧友网立场。文章及其配图仅供工程师学习之用,如有内容侵权或者其他违规问题,请联系本站处理。 举报投诉
  • AI
    AI
    +关注

    关注

    87

    文章

    29922

    浏览量

    268211
  • 数据库
    +关注

    关注

    7

    文章

    3754

    浏览量

    64252
  • 人工智能
    +关注

    关注

    1791

    文章

    46734

    浏览量

    237270
收藏 人收藏

    评论

    相关推荐

    数据库数据恢复—通过拼接数据库碎片恢复SQLserver数据库

    一个运行在存储上的SQLServer数据库,有1000多个文件,大小几十TB。数据库每10天生成一个NDF文件,每个NDF几百GB大小。数据库包含两个LDF文件。 存储损坏,数据库
    的头像 发表于 10-31 13:21 115次阅读
    <b class='flag-5'>数据库</b><b class='flag-5'>数据</b>恢复—通过拼接<b class='flag-5'>数据库</b>碎片恢复SQLserver<b class='flag-5'>数据库</b>

    数据库数据恢复—SQL Server数据库出现823错误的数据恢复案例

    SQL Server数据库故障: SQL Server附加数据库出现错误823,附加数据库失败。数据库没有备份,无法通过备份恢复数据库
    的头像 发表于 09-20 11:46 265次阅读
    <b class='flag-5'>数据库</b><b class='flag-5'>数据</b>恢复—SQL Server<b class='flag-5'>数据库</b>出现823错误的<b class='flag-5'>数据</b>恢复案例

    数据库数据恢复—raid5阵列上层Sql Server数据库数据恢复案例

    数据库数据恢复环境: 5块硬盘组建一组RAID5阵列,划分LUN供windows系统服务器使用。windows系统服务器内运行了Sql Server数据库,存储空间在操作系统层面划分了三个逻辑分区
    的头像 发表于 05-08 11:43 470次阅读
    <b class='flag-5'>数据库</b><b class='flag-5'>数据</b>恢复—raid5阵列上层Sql Server<b class='flag-5'>数据库</b><b class='flag-5'>数据</b>恢复案例

    华为云模数据库 GeminiDB 架构与应用实践直播问答实录

    模数据库作为一种新兴的数据管理解决方案,正在受到越来越多的关注。而华为云模数据库 GeminiDB 基于云原生
    的头像 发表于 04-08 18:25 1128次阅读

    华为云原生模数据库 GeminiDB 架构与应用实践

    近日,2023 全球分布式云大会·深圳站顺利召开,华为云 NoSQL 数据库研发总监余汶龙在会上发表了题为《华为云原生模数据库 GeminiDB 架构与应用实践》的精彩演讲。 余汶龙提出在
    的头像 发表于 04-08 18:23 1144次阅读
    华为云原生<b class='flag-5'>多</b><b class='flag-5'>模数据库</b> GeminiDB 架构与应用实践

    数据库数据恢复】Oracle数据库ASM实例无法挂载的数据恢复案例

    oracle数据库ASM磁盘组掉线,ASM实例不能挂载。数据库管理员尝试修复数据库,但是没有成功。
    的头像 发表于 02-01 17:39 457次阅读
    【<b class='flag-5'>数据库</b><b class='flag-5'>数据</b>恢复】Oracle<b class='flag-5'>数据库</b>ASM实例无法挂载的<b class='flag-5'>数据</b>恢复案例

    无模式数据库的利与弊

    数据管理需求日益多样,无论是金融服务、游戏还是社交媒体行业,都要求支持实时数据处理和快速迭代,无模式数据库因其灵活性和易用性而逐渐成为开发者的新选择。那么,无模式数据库到底有哪些特性呢
    的头像 发表于 12-16 08:04 474次阅读
    无模式<b class='flag-5'>数据库</b>的利与弊

    数据库数据恢复—未开启binlog的Mysql数据库数据恢复案例

    mysql数据库数据恢复环境: 本地服务器,windows server操作系统 ,部署有mysql单实例,数据库引擎类型为innodb,独立表空间,无数据库备份,未开启binlog
    的头像 发表于 12-08 14:18 1070次阅读
    <b class='flag-5'>数据库</b><b class='flag-5'>数据</b>恢复—未开启binlog的Mysql<b class='flag-5'>数据库</b><b class='flag-5'>数据</b>恢复案例

    关于JSON数据库

    如何理解JSON数据库?作为NoSQL数据库的一种类型,JSON数据库有哪些优势呢?JSON数据库如何运作,它为应用程序开发者带来了哪些价值呢?
    的头像 发表于 12-06 13:46 829次阅读
    关于JSON<b class='flag-5'>数据库</b>

    mysql数据库基础命令

    MySQL是一个流行的关系型数据库管理系统,经常用于存储、管理和操作数据。在本文中,我们将详细介绍MySQL的基础命令,并提供与每个命令相关的详细解释。 登录MySQL 要登录MySQL数据库,可以
    的头像 发表于 12-06 10:56 536次阅读

    oracle数据库的基本操作

    Oracle数据库是一种关系数据库管理系统(RDBMS),广泛应用于企业级应用中。它具有强大的功能和灵活的配置选项,可以满足复杂的数据处理需求。本文将介绍Oracle数据库的基本操作,
    的头像 发表于 12-06 10:14 642次阅读

    oracle数据库的使用方法

    Oracle数据库是一种关系型数据库管理系统,它由Oracle公司开发和维护。它提供了安全、可靠和高性能的数据库管理解决方案,被广泛应用于企业级应用和大型数据库环境中。本文将详细介绍O
    的头像 发表于 12-06 10:10 1168次阅读

    什么是JSON数据库

    如何理解JSON数据库?作为NoSQL数据库的一种类型,JSON数据库有哪些优势呢?JSON数据库如何运作,它为应用程序开发者带来了哪些价值呢?文章速览:什么是JSON什么是JSON
    的头像 发表于 12-02 08:04 811次阅读
    什么是JSON<b class='flag-5'>数据库</b>

    NoSQL 数据库如何选型

    什么是NoSQL数据库?为什么要使用NoSQL数据库?键值数据库内存键值数据库文档数据库列式数据库
    的头像 发表于 11-26 08:05 433次阅读
    NoSQL <b class='flag-5'>数据库</b>如何选型

    数据库数据恢复—SQLserver数据库被加密如何恢复数据

    一台服务器上的SQLserver数据库被勒索病毒加密,无法正常使用。该服务器上部署有多个SQLserver数据库,其中有2个数据库及备份文件被加密,文件名被篡改,数据库无法使用。
    的头像 发表于 11-23 14:42 873次阅读
    <b class='flag-5'>数据库</b><b class='flag-5'>数据</b>恢复—SQLserver<b class='flag-5'>数据库</b>被加密如何恢复<b class='flag-5'>数据</b>?